Mariners vs Reds: Julio Rodríguez and Austin Hays Set to Shine in Cincinnati Showdown

Top Performers from Mariners


As the Seattle Mariners prepare to face off against the Cincinnati Reds, all eyes will be on their standout performer, Julio Rodríguez. The center fielder has been a consistent force for the Mariners, showcasing impressive stats over the last three games. With an average of .400, an on-base percentage of .4, and a slugging percentage of .8, Rodríguez's performance has been nothing short of stellar. His ability to get on base and drive in runs makes him a crucial player for the Mariners' offense.

Another key player for Seattle is J.P. Crawford, who has demonstrated solid fielding with a perfect fielding percentage and contributed significantly at bat with an average of .333 in one game. Additionally, pitcher Logan Gilbert has been reliable on the mound with an ERA of 1.8 and a WHIP of 0.8 across his appearances. His control and strikeout ability (12.6 K/9) could play a pivotal role in keeping the Reds' hitters at bay.


Reds' Key Players


The Cincinnati Reds have their own set of top performers ready to make an impact in this matchup. Left fielder Austin Hays stands out with his remarkable hitting prowess, boasting a batting average of .500 and an OPS of 1.75 over recent games. His ability to drive in runs was highlighted by four RBIs in one game alone.

On the pitching side, Emilio Pagán has been exceptional out of the bullpen with an ERA of 0.0 and WHIP of 0.0 across his appearances, striking out batters at an impressive rate (18 K/9). His effectiveness could be crucial in shutting down any late-game rallies by the Mariners.
